Overview

Stem cell mobilization represents a transient increase in the levels of circulating stem and progenitor cells. In Stem Cell Mobilization: Methods in Protocols, expert researchers in the field detail cell mobilization methodology and  recent developments in the field for basic and biomedical research community. Specifically clinical hematopoietic progenitor cell mobilization protocols, frontiers in mobilization and analysis of non-hematopoietic progenitors, mesenchymal progenitor cells, monocyte-derived fibroblast progenitors, and very small embryonic like cells. Written in the highly successful Methods in Molecular Biology™ series format, chapters include introductions to their respective topics, lists of the necessary materials and reagents, step-by-step, readily reproducible laboratory protocols, and key tips on troubleshooting and avoiding known pitfalls.   Authoritative and practical, Stem Cell Mobilization: Methods and Protocols seeks to aid scientists in the further study of this important stem cell research.

Table of Contents

Mobilization of Hematopoietic Stem/progenitor Cells: General Principles and Molecular Mechanisms.-Quantifying Hematopoietic Stem and Progenitor Cell Mobilization.-Hematopoietic Stem Cell Mobilization with G-CSF.-Hematopoietic Stem Cell Mobilization with Agents Other Than G-CSF.-Hematopoietic Stem Cell Mobilization: A Clinical Protocol.-Monitoring Blood for CD34+ cells to Determine Timing of Hematopoietic Progenitor Cells (HPC) Apheresis.-Hematopoietic Progenitor Cell Collection.-Managing Apheresis Complications during the Hematopoietic Stem Cell Collection.-Hematopoietic Progenitor Cell Apheresis Processing.-Toxicities of Mobilized Stem Cell Infusion.-Mobilization of Hematopoietic Stem Cells by Depleting Bone Marrow Macrophages.-Combinatorial Stem Cell Mobilization in Animal Models.-Vascular Progenitor Cell Mobilization.-Evaluation of Circulating Endothelial Precursor Cells in Cancer Patients.-Tracking Inflammation-Induced Mobilization of Mesenchymal Stem Cells.-Differentiation of Circulating Monocytes into Fibroblast-like Cells.-Enumeration of Very Small Embryonic Like Stem Cells in Peripheral Blood.-Generation of a Vascular Niche for Studying Stem Cell Homeostasis.-Studying Vascular Progenitor Cells in a Neonatal Mouse Model.-Progenitor Cell Mobilization from Extramedullary Organs.
